PEEKSKILL, N.Y. – Be First Boxing of Peekskill had its first big win Wednesday night in New York City.
Krashna Gibbs, a 21-year-old Peekskill resident who trains at the gym under coach Marco Serrano, won his first New York Golden Gloves amateur boxing match at the Longwood Police Athletic League in the Bronx.
"He did exceptionally well," said Be First Boxing director Wes Artope. "It was the best fight of the night."
Other Be First fighters will be boxing in the coming weeks. On Friday, Omar Hassan will compete in a Golden Gloves match at the Mendez Boxing Cub in New York City, and Adam Hassan will fight Feb. 15 in Brooklyn.
"We're looking to bring the championship home to Peekskill," Artope said.
